On my last review of the LEGO Star Wars 20th Anniversary Edition sets, I have the Slave I (75243). It has 1,007 pieces and retails for $119.99. This set is the only one from the anniversary series that I have the original 8097 version of it so I’ll be able to do a comparison between the two.

The new LEGO Jurassic World Jurassic Park T. rex Rampage (75936) is now available for purchase on LEGO Shop@Home for VIP members. The set contains 3,120 pieces and retails for $249.99 and it features the Tyrannosaurus Rex along with the iconic Jurassic Park gate. The summer 2019 wave of LEGO Harry Potter sets won’t be released until August 1 on Shop@Home but it looks like Barnes & Noble will be releasing the sets earlier than that. According to their blog post, Barnes & Noble will have a one month early exclusivity on the sets from July 1-31. There are seven sets coming out as well as the Advent Calendar but it looks like B&N will only have four sets available for early release.
Update: It looks like they will be available on Shop@Home on July 1 as well. I guess LEGO changed it from August. Thanks to Marc for the heads up.
Yahoo has revealed the first LEGO San Diego Comic Con 2019 exclusive with the LEGO Marvel Super Heroes Captain Marvel and the Asis (77902) building set. It has 271 pieces and will retail for $45 and will be available for SDCC attendees through the lottery which will open at the end of June. The set features Captain Marvel along with the Asis as well as the Flerken Goose and Maria Rambeau, all of which are exclusive to this SDCC 2019 set.
